Common Mighty Mule Gate Repair Problems We Solve in Bell Gardens
- Travel limit switch failure on MM571 units. Fine concrete dust from narrow Bell Gardens driveways gets into the gear housing and jams the limit switch mechanism. We see this constantly on retrofitted swing gates where the motor sits low and catches debris from decades of driveway wear. The fix is a new OEM switch plus a sealed housing modification.
- MM1800 slide motor binding from track misalignment. Bell Gardens gate posts were often set in shallow footings during aftermarket installations. Post settling throws off the track geometry, and the MM1800’s overload sensor trips repeatedly. We realign the track and pour proper concrete footers — not just reset the motor.
- Remote range loss on 372 MHz systems. Mature parkway trees throughout Bell Gardens interfere with the MM372’s signal path. The remote works fine at the panel but fails at the street. We relocate the antenna to clear line-of-sight, which usually solves it without replacing the entire receiver.
- Hinge pin shear on MM860W swing gates. Santa Ana wind events hit Bell Gardens hard each fall. Wrought iron gates retrofitted with MM860W arms weren’t engineered for lateral wind load. The hinge pin takes the stress and eventually shears. We upgrade to heavy-duty aftermarket hinges rated for actual wind exposure.
- Swing-to-slide conversion challenges. Bell Gardens driveways are often barely single-car width. Swing gates conflict with parked vehicles and curb cuts. Converting to a sliding gate makes sense, but the short concrete aprons leave almost no room for standard track runs. We measure carefully and custom-trim track on nearly every job.
Mighty Mule Service in Bell Gardens: What Local Conditions Mean for Your Equipment
Bell Gardens’ narrow driveways, often just 8 feet wide, force many Mighty Mule swing gate conversions that require custom offset hinges to clear parked cars — a modification rarely needed in neighboring cities with wider lots, though we do see similar needs for Mighty Mule in Cudahy. This isn’t a design preference. It’s a retrofit necessity born from post-WWII lot sizes that never anticipated modern vehicle widths or automated gates.
Last month we replaced a seized Mighty Mule MM571 travel limit switch on a wrought iron swing gate in the Bell Gardens Bicentennial Park neighborhood. The owner had ignored the grinding noise for weeks; we swapped the switch, realigned the gate, and reinforced the hinge post with a concrete footer to prevent future settling. The marine layer moisture that collects in these tight driveways, combined with hard water mineral deposits, accelerates rust on exposed hardware. We see it on Gage Avenue and throughout the 90201 ZIP. A generic Mighty Mule repair page won’t tell you that your gate’s real enemy is the combination of shallow original footings, mature tree roots, and wind loads the installer never calculated for.

Mighty Mule Service Pricing in Bell Gardens
Most Mighty Mule repairs in Bell Gardens fall between $180 and $450 depending on what’s actually wrong. A simple limit switch replacement or antenna relocation runs at the lower end. Motor replacement, track realignment with concrete footer work, or full swing-to-slide conversion pushes toward the higher range. We don’t quote over the phone for complex jobs because “grinding noise” can mean three different problems with three different solutions.
